Lowell Nelson was born on January 12, 1938, in Salt Lake City, Utah. He was the son of John and Mary Nelson. He graduated from the University of Utah in 1960 with a degree in business administration.
After college, Lowell worked as an accountant for a number of years. In 1965, he started his own business, Nelson Accounting Services. The business was successful, and Lowell became a well-respected member of the community.
Lowell was a kind and generous man. He was always willing to help others, and he was a great friend. He will be deeply missed by all who knew him.
Lowell is survived by his wife of 55 years, Shirley; his two children, David and Susan; and his four grandchildren.
